What's the work-life balance like at Qualcomm?

Strengths in formal benefits and some flexibility options are accompanied by challenges tied to intense delivery cycles, heavy workloads, and location requirements that vary by team. Together, these dynamics suggest an uneven work-life experience where programs can help, but deadline pressure and hybrid limits may constrain balance in certain groups.

Key Insight for Candidates

Defining tradeoff: robust on-paper flexibility and wellness programs versus execution-heavy cycles that impose hard deadlines, late meetings, and stricter onsite expectations. In practice, crunch periods can override flexibility, so candidates should anticipate bursts of long hours around releases even if baseline policies seem supportive.

Evidence in Action

  • Tape-Out Crunch Windows Recurring employee feedback cites product tape-outs and hard deadlines as predictable crunch windows with late-night meetings and weekend work. Employees face extended hours and elevated stress during these periods, concentrating workload around release milestones.
  • Manager-Set Hybrid Rules Documented organizational patterns reference onsite requirements and reduced hybrid flexibility varying by team, role, and manager. Employees’ work-life balance shifts with local leadership, shaping commute burden, meeting times, and after-hours availability.

Positive Themes About Qualcomm

  • Wellbeing Programs: Company programs include flexible time off, family and medical leave, mental-wellbeing resources, and other benefits aimed at supporting life outside work. These offerings indicate a formal investment in employee wellbeing.
  • Time Off Access: Flexible time off and leave options are described as part of the standard benefits. These provisions create avenues to step away for rest, family, or personal needs.
  • Flexible Scheduling: Options such as flexible hours and remote working are described as available in some roles. This allows certain teams to adjust schedules to better align with personal commitments.

Considerations About Qualcomm

  • Time Pressure: Hard deadlines, aggressive schedules, and crunch periods are present in some groups, leading to long days and weekend work. These cycles make it harder to sustain day-to-day balance.
  • Remote or Hybrid Limitations: Stricter onsite expectations and reduced hybrid flexibility have appeared in certain organizations. Such requirements reduce the ability to flex location and hours.
  • Workload or Staffing: Workload is described as heavy or overwhelming in some teams, including extended hours and late-night meetings across time zones. These demands contribute to fatigue and strain.
